What is a hyperloop?
_________________________
Hmm, there's gotta be something round and shiny, I can play with

Top
#387174 - 02/09/04 04:00 AM Re: Hyperloop blues [Re: Fuero]
Flame Boy Offline
Paint me up!

Registered: 13/07/04
Loc: Out
The chains meet at the centre point and begin to tangle, then you cross the pois over your body and they untangle. It's the same principle as weaves but the point of rotation is at the mid point on the chains rather than t your hands ...I think
